From Login to Funded: The Deposit Flow

Getting money into your 1127 account is a four-step process that takes most Filipino players under three minutes on a mobile browser. Each step is clearly labelled on the Finance page, so even first-time depositors do not need external guidance to complete a transaction successfully.

Log In and Open Finance

Access your 1127 account from any mobile browser, then navigate to the Finance section from the main menu. The deposit and withdrawal options are presented clearly on the Finance dashboard without any additional navigation steps.

Select Your Payment Channel

Choose from the available Philippine payment options — GCash, Maya, or bank transfer. Each channel displays the minimum and maximum deposit amount in Philippine pesos before you proceed, so you can confirm the transaction fits your needs.

Enter Amount and Confirm

Type the amount in Philippine pesos you want to deposit, then follow the on-screen instructions to authorise the payment through your GCash or Maya app. The confirmation step typically involves approving a push notification or entering a PIN in your e-wallet.

Funds Appear, Start Playing

Once your payment is confirmed, the credited amount appears in your 1127 account balance immediately for GCash and Maya deposits. You can then go directly to the Betting section or any other part of the platform to use your funds.

If a deposit via GCash or Maya does not reflect in your 1127 account balance within a few minutes of a successful payment confirmation, the first step is to check the transaction history on the Finance page to see if the deposit shows a pending or processing status. You should also confirm on the GCash or Maya side that the payment was marked as successful and not flagged as a failed or reversed transaction — a successful deduction on the e-wallet side combined with a pending status on 1127 typically resolves automatically within a short window. If the issue persists after 30 minutes, note down the transaction reference number from your GCash or Maya transaction history and contact the 1127 support team with that reference so they can locate and manually credit the deposit if confirmed. The FAQ page has a dedicated entry walking through this exact scenario step by step. Most pending deposit issues are resolved without any loss of funds once the reference is verified.
